Starting from understanding the basics of HVAC systems to finding the right contractor for your needs, we'll walk you through everything you require to know to keep your house cozy and energy-efficient all year long. ## Understanding heating, ventilation, and air conditioning Systems HVAC stands for Warming, Air flow, and Air Conditioning. These systems are in charge for managing indoor air quality, regulating temperature, and offering comfort within residential and commercial buildings. A well-maintained heating, ventilation, and air conditioning system is essential for guaranteeing a clean and comfortable living area while also optimizing energy efficiency. ### Components of an HVAC System - Heater: The heater is responsible for heating the air that is distributed throughout your residence during the colder months. - Air Conditioner: The air conditioner chills the air in hot weather by extracting heat and humidity from the indoor air. - Heat Pump: Heat pumps are versatile systems that can both warm and cool your home by exchanging heat between the indoors and outdoors. - Thermostat: The temperature controller controls the operation of the HVAC system by regulating temperature settings. - Air Ducts: Air ducts are used to distribute heated or cooled air around the home via vents and registers. - Air Filters: Air filtration systems trap dust, pollen, and other airborne particles to improve indoor air quality and safeguard HVAC equipment. ## Common HVAC Services ### Heater Repair and Installation If your furnace is not working or nearing the end of its lifespan, it may be time for fixing your furnace or installing service.
